Atlas

AI operations platform for PV MediSpa and Weight Loss. Two agent personas (Atlas for Derek, Ishtar for Esther) on the same codebase. Powered by Claude, backed by Supabase, runs 24/7 on Telegram.

Spawns Claude CLI sessions per conversation, manages persistent memory with semantic search, orchestrates 25+ cron jobs, handles Google/GHL/Meta/QuickBooks integrations, and runs autonomous code and research agents overnight.

Enterprise Search System

Atlas uses a hybrid search pipeline combining vector similarity and full-text search with Reciprocal Rank Fusion (RRF) scoring.

Tables

  • messages -- all Telegram conversations (auto-embedded)
  • memory -- stored facts and goals (auto-embedded)
  • documents -- chunked knowledge base from ingested files (auto-embedded)
  • summaries -- compressed conversation history from nightly cron (auto-embedded)

Search Flow

  1. Query hits the search Edge Function
  2. OpenAI generates a 1536-dim embedding for the query
  3. Vector search finds semantically similar content (HNSW index)
  4. Full-text search finds keyword matches (GIN index on tsvector)
  5. RRF fuses both result sets into a single ranked list
  6. Results returned grouped by source table

Document Ingestion

Send a .txt or .md file to Atlas on Telegram, or use /ingest with text. Files are:

  • Recursively chunked to ~512 tokens with 50-token overlap
  • Deduplicated via SHA-256 content hash
  • Auto-embedded via the webhook pipeline

Obsidian vault sync: bun run setup/ingest-obsidian.ts --vault <path>

Conversation Summarization

A nightly cron job at 1:00 AM:

  • Finds messages older than 48 hours that haven't been summarized
  • Batches them into groups of 50
  • Generates 2-3 sentence summaries via Claude haiku
  • Stores summaries with embeddings for future search

Subagent System

Atlas can spawn independent Claude instances for background work.

Research Subagents

  • Fire-and-forget tasks that write output to data/task-output/
  • Default model: sonnet, max 5 concurrent across all types
  • Tag format: [TASK: description | OUTPUT: filename.md | PROMPT: instructions]

Code Agents

  • Autonomous coding with streamed progress updates to Telegram
  • Default model: opus, 500 tool call limit, 180 min wall clock, $5 budget cap
  • Command: /code <project_dir> <instructions>
  • Self-delegation tag: [CODE_TASK: cwd=<dir> | PROMPT: instructions] (optional: | TIMEOUT: 120m)
  • Progress updates every 60s showing tool name, file, and running cost
  • Task persistence via Supabase agent_tasks table (survives restarts)
  • Institutional memory (Codex): lessons learned from completed agents injected into future prompts
